Boaz MacPhereson posted:

Didn't Jag make a supercharged version of that 3.9? Hmmm...
The AJ-V8 was made in multiple displacements. Some of them were supercharged, the 3.9L was not one of the supercharged ones. The 4.2L in the Jaguar Type-S was available supercharged.
